Meet the Teacher Primary 4/3 Miss Cuthbert/ Miss McGhee

Class P4/3 Curriculum Procedures What you can do

Subjects Literacy Numeracy Social Studies Expressive Arts PSD/RE Health and Wellbeing French

Literacy Reading –Class novel “The House With No Name” Bridges novels and essential texts (fiction and non-fiction) Storyworld  Phonics/Nelson Spelling  Key words and common words to learn and practise Writing – Big Writing Day Talking and Listening Homework

Numeracy Number  Addition, Subtraction, Multiplication and Division  Tables  Mental strategies & Interactive Maths Time & Money Shape, Position and Movement Fractions Calculator Work & Handling Data

Social Studies P4/3 Term 1: Novel Study- “The House With No Name” Term 2- Scotland Themed Topic, rounding off with a Scottish Culture month in November Term 2/3- Science Based Topic Term 3 – People in the Past themed topic Term 4- Child led topic

Expressive Arts Art – Borders Art Pack/ IDL opportunities P.E.  Tuesday and Thursday –Be Prepared! Drama Music – National Youth Choir Music Specialist (Fortnightly)

PSD/RE Personal and Social Development  Circle Time - assembly - anti-bullying, anti-racism, anti-sectarianism,  Golden Time Religious Education  Sacraments (P4) Holy Eucharist (P3) Reconciliation This is Our Faith

Promoting Positive Behaviour Golden Rules

Golden Rules are displayed in all classes They are shared and discussed with the children. Golden Time will be held every Friday afternoon.

Golden Time “Steps” Breaking a Golden Rule: If a child is seen breaking a Golden Rule they are given a verbal warning. If the rule is broken again, they are shown a warning card or, for infants they are placed on the amber part of the rocket. Decision Time: This is the child’s decision time and they can either choose to keep the Golden Rule or carry on breaking it. Losing Golden Time: At this point the child will lose 10 minutes of Golden Time, Infants 5 minutes.
